Product Description
The Dell 0YW946 is a dedicated hardware RAID controller designed to provide robust and high-performance storage solutions for Dell PowerEdge servers. Featuring a PCI Express interface, it offers significantly higher bandwidth compared to older PCI interfaces, enabling faster data transfer rates crucial for demanding server workloads. With 256MB of onboard cache memory, this controller accelerates read and write operations by storing frequently accessed data and buffering writes. It supports a wide range of RAID levels, including RAID 0, 1, 5, 6, 10, 50, and 60, allowing administrators to configure storage arrays based on their specific needs for performance, redundancy, or a balance of both. The controller's ability to manage both SATA and SAS drives provides flexibility in choosing cost-effective or high-performance storage media.
